MILWAUKEE (CBS 58) -- Tom Neumann of Drake & Associates joined us Wednesday, Aug. 12 to offer some strategies for paying down credit card debt.
Neumann discussed prioritizing debt in a household budget and using either the avalanche method, which targets the highest interest rate first, or the snowball method, which tackles the smallest balance first.
He also recommended avoiding new credit card debt when possible and building an emergency fund after balances are paid off.
